PIE-Office GUI: A GUI script converter for ancient (Proto-)Indo-European languages.
This application is a GUI version of my previous pieoffice
for those who are more into normal applications.
I hope it is easy to use in Windows and Mac platforms (I would be glad if someone tries and send me some feedback, please do so).
I strongly suggest having the Noto font family installed in your system, covering all the wanted scripts, otherwise some signs might become a little bit funky.
Nevertheless, if you copy and paste to a well setup working environment with the proper font support, it should work like a charm.
So far, the mappings cover:
- Proto-Indo-European
- Indic:
- Vedic / Sanskrit:
- Devanagari
- IAST
- Vedic / Sanskrit:
- Iranic:
- Avestan:
- Script
- Transliterated
- Old Persian Cuneiform
- Avestan:
- Celtic:
- Ogham Script
- Italic:
- Oscan Script
- Germanic:
- Gothic Script
- Armenian Script
- Greek:
- Polytonic Greek
- Mycenaean Linear B Script
- Cypriot Syllabary
- Anatolian:
- Hieroglyphic Luwian
- Lydian
- Lycian
- Carian
Installation
The easiest way so far is, if you have pip, to run:
pip install --user pieoffice_gui
And to upgrade:
pip install --upgrade pieoffice_gui
Usage
Simply run:
pieoffice_gui
And follow your intuition!
